Part A: Find the value of c that will result in a perfect square trinomial.
x2 + 18x + c = 25 + c

Answer:

c=81

Step-by-step explanation:

Take half of b: 18/2=9

Square the result: 9²=81

This is your value of c that will result in a perfect square trinomial, which is c=81. If you were to keep going, you would do the following:

x²+18x+81=25+81

x²+18x+81=106

(x+9)^2=106 <-- Final simplification
